California oil and gas fields. Volume II. South, central coastal, and offshore California. [South, Central Coastal and offshore, 1974]
This volume is a compilation of oil and gas field geologic and statistical data for all fields in the API regions of South, Central Coastal and Offshore California. In the Los Angeles Basin oil occurs chiefly in Pliocene and Miocene strata, with smaller amounts in Pleistocene strata and in fractured schist (Cretaceous or older). In the Ventura Basin oil occurs in the Pliocene, Miocene, Oligocene, and Eocene. Smaller amounts of oil are found in lower Pleistocene, Paleocene, and Upper Cretaceous strata. Some dry gas occurs in the Pliocene. In the Santa Maria Basin oil is found chiefly in Pliocene and Miocene strata. In the Ventura--Santa Barbara Offshore Basin oil occurs in the Miocene, Oligocene, and upper Eocene. Gas is found in the lower Miocene. In the Salinas Basin oil occurs in the Miocene. In the Cuyama Basin oil occurs chiefly in Miocene strata with lesser amounts in the Pliocene. Various drilling and production data, including electrical logs are given as of 1-1-1974.
